SUPER WHY! is a breakthrough preschool series designed to help kids with the critical skills that they need to learn to read as recommended by the National Reading Panel (alphabet skills, word families, spelling, comprehension and vocabulary). <br/> <strong>Ages:<\/strong> 3-6<br/> <strong>Educational Goal:<\/strong> Language and Literacy

Pig and Jill are running up and down the hill, but after Jill has her snack, Pig is just too tired to keep playing! He wants to keep playing but he's out of energy and that is a really big problem. The Super Readers jump into the e-book Monster Munch to find the solution.
